Abstract

This review of the literature and of the authors' own work, devoted to a discussion of new methods for the synthesis of sections of steroid molecules responsible for their biological action, consists of two parts. The first is devoted to methods of constructing polyoxygenated side chains C3-C8 of steroids. In it are discussed the Grignard, Wittig, and Claisen reactions using Me-organic complexes including the C-20, C-21, C-22, C-23, and C-24 compositions, the C-22(23) double bond, the C-22, C-23, and C-24 centers, and the C-24 and C-25 centers, and other methods. In the second part methods of constructing the A/B rings of natural polyhydroxysteroid are discussed: the construction of the 2β,3β-vicinal diol grouping in the 5βH-Δ7-6-keto fragment of the ecdysones, the construction of the 2α,3α-cis-diol grouping in the 7-oxa-6-keto-B-homo rings of the brass inolides, and methods of creating the Δ5-7-oxygen-containing ring B of steroids of the antheridiol group.
